Pericardial Mesothelioma and Asbestos Exposure

Pericardial mesothelioma can be a rare type of mesothelioma, which is found in the heart's lining (pericardium). This type of mesothelioma generally produces symptoms such as chest pain or fatigue that can mimic other health conditions.

It can take a long time for these symptoms to appear after exposure to asbestos. This makes it difficult to make a diagnosis. Patients should discuss their experience of exposure to asbestos law with their physician to ensure a reliable diagnosis.

What is the cause of mesothelioma of the pericardium?

Pericardial mesothelioma occurs in the thin membrane that lines the heart, referred to as the pericardium. This is a rare type of mesothelioma that can be found in 1% to 2 percent of all cases. Similar to mesothelioma types, pericardial mesothelioma is linked to asbestos lawsuit exposure.

Asbestos, a naturally occurring mineral, was used for decades in a variety of commercial and household products. Its fibers can be easily inhaled, swallowed, or caught in the linings of the abdominal and chest cavities. Mesothelioma is a condition that occurs when fibrils irritate and form tumors.

It can be difficult to determine if pericardial msothelioma is if the symptoms are similar to other heart conditions.

The signs of pericardial cancer tend to progress slowly and may impact the ability of breathing. The symptoms may include chest pain, trouble breathing, and a buildup of fluid around the heart called pericardial effusion. A doctor can diagnose this condition by performing an echocardiogram which is an ultrasound scan of the heart, or an pericardial biopsy.

A mesothelioma specialist can determine if a patient has the rare form of this disease and determine the most effective treatment. In addition to asbestos exposure, other factors that can increase the risk of developing pericardial cancer include genetics as well as an impaired immune system, and radiation exposure. People who have mesothelioma in their family have an increased risk as well.

Pericardial mesothelioma is difficult to identify. Its symptoms are often akin to other heart conditions that are more common and may not be apparent until the disease has progressed in a significant way. Moreover, asbestos exposure can occur years before the onset of pericardial cancer and makes the connection difficult to detect. Nonetheless, anyone who has had a history of asbestos should be able to share their asbestos exposure with their doctor and inquire about symptoms associated with asbestos.

The exact cause of mesothelioma of the pericardial region is not known however, doctors believe that it occurs when asbestos fibers move from the lungs to the pericardium, and cause irritation to the tissue there. As time passes, the irritated tissues mutate into cancerous cells that develop into tumors. Due to tumors, fluid forms around the organ. This pressure causes symptoms.

Typically, doctors perform imaging tests such as X-rays and CT scans to detect tumors or excess fluids. Then, they conduct tests on blood to confirm the presence of mesothelioma and determine the extent of any spreading of the cancerous cells.

Pericardial mesothelioma, or pericardial mes the rarest forms of mesothelioma and accounts for only about 1% of all mesothelioma cases identified. This is due to the difficulty in identifying this condition because it can mimic other heart conditions and signs.

A doctor will first look over the patient and listen to their breathing and heartbeat. The doctor can also request an CT or MRI scan of the chest to check for tumors and areas of swelling. If they discover fluid in the pericardium they will order an echocardiogram. This is to assess the heart's functioning and to determine if the lining has thickened.

After the doctor has determined there is a tumor or fluid accumulation in the pericardium, they will perform a biopsy in order to confirm the diagnosis and determine if it is malignant. In the course of the biopsy, doctors will take small samples of tissue or fluid and send samples to a laboratory to be tested further.
